Simiacritomys whistleri

Mammalia - Rodentia - Zapodidae

Taxonomy
Simiacritomys whistleri was named by Kelly (1992) [genotype]. Its type locality is Simi Valley Landfill, which is in a Duchesnean terrestrial horizon in the Sespe Formation of California. It is the type species of Simiacritomys.
